Python3 云主机:打造高效编程环境 (Python3 云主机)
Python3 云主机:打造高效编程环境,在当今快速发展的云计算时代,越来越多的开发者和企业选择云主机作为他们的编程和部署环境,云主机具有弹性伸缩、按需付费、高可用性等优点,为开发者提供了极大的便利,本文将介绍如何利用 Python3 云主机打造一个高效的编程环境。, ,我们需要选择一个合适的云服务提供商,目前市场上主流的云服务提供商有阿里云、腾讯云、华为云、亚马逊 AWS、微软 Azure 等,在选择云服务提供商时,我们需要考虑以下几个因素:,1、价格:不同的云服务提供商在价格上有所差异,我们需要根据自己的预算选择合适的云服务提供商。,2、服务质量:我们需要考虑云服务提供商的稳定性、安全性、技术支持等因素。,3、地域:为了提高访问速度,我们可以选择离自己较近的数据中心。,在选择好云服务提供商后,我们需要创建一个 Python3 云主机,以下是创建 Python3 云主机的步骤:,1、登录云服务提供商的控制台,进入云主机购买页面。,2、选择合适的云主机规格,如 CPU、内存、硬盘等。,3、选择操作系统,这里我们选择 Linux 系统,如 Ubuntu 或 CentOS。,4、配置网络和安全组,确保云主机可以访问互联网。,5、购买并启动云主机。,在创建好 Python3 云主机后,我们需要配置 Python3 编程环境,以下是配置 Python3 编程环境的步骤:, ,1、通过 SSH 登录云主机。,2、更新系统软件包: sudo apt-get update(Ubuntu)或 sudo yum update(CentOS)。,3、安装 Python3: sudo apt-get install python3(Ubuntu)或 sudo yum install python3(CentOS)。,4、安装 pip: sudo apt-get install python3-pip(Ubuntu)或 sudo yum install python3-pip(CentOS)。,5、安装虚拟环境: pip3 install virtualenv。,6、创建虚拟环境: virtualenv -p python3 myenv。,7、激活虚拟环境: source myenv/bin/activate。,在配置好 Python3 编程环境后,我们就可以使用 Python3 云主机进行编程了,以下是使用 Python3 云主机进行编程的一些建议:,1、使用版本控制工具(如 Git)管理代码,方便团队协作。,2、使用在线编辑器(如 Visual Studio Code)连接云主机,实现本地编辑、远程运行。,3、使用容器技术(如 Docker)部署应用,提高应用的可移植性和可扩展性。, ,4、使用持续集成和持续部署(CI/CD)工具(如 Jenkins)自动化代码构建、测试和部署过程。,相关问题与解答,1、如何在 Python3 云主机上安装其他编程语言(如 Java、Node.js)?,答:可以使用相应的包管理器(如 apt、yum)或官方安装脚本安装其他编程语言。,2、如何在 Python3 云主机上部署 Web 应用?,答:可以使用 Web 服务器(如 Nginx、Apache)和 WSGI 服务器(如 Gunicorn、uWSGI)部署 Web 应用。,3、如何在 Python3 云主机上实现数据库的持久化存储?,答:可以使用关系型数据库(如 MySQL、PostgreSQL)或非关系型数据库(如 MongoDB、Redis)实现数据的持久化存储。,4、如何在 Python3 云主机上实现负载均衡和高可用性?,答:可以使用负载均衡器(如 Nginx、HAProxy)和多个云主机实例实现负载均衡和高可用性。,